As of this week, Royal Oak-based Here to Help Foundation has provided more than 1,100 used vehicles to Oakland and

Wayne County residents faced with emergency situations. This was made possible through the nonprofit’s “Working Cars for Working People” and “Returning Hope for Returning Citizens” programs.

“Oftentimes, the lack of reliable transporta­tion can be a major barrier to someone who wants to maintain steady and gainful employment,” said Here to Help Foundation Co-Founder and CEO Bob Schwartz.

“The reality is that many people are faced with limited financial resources and can’t always afford down payments on cars or unexpected costly repairs. We are very proud that our programs are able to provide dependable used vehicles to help people stay on the job and on the road to success.”

Tyree Stinson, the recipient of Here to Help’s 1100th car donation, recently exited the criminal justice system after 16 years. Here to Help assisted him with food, work attire, clothing and work opportunit­ies to help him reintegrat­e into society and stay out of prison. Stinson landed a job with Henry Ford Hospital’s Environmen­tal Services department and needed a vehicle to get to and from work. Stinson saved money to supplement Here to Help’s grant to obtain a larger vehicle, and he now owns a Dodge Caravan. He will soon move into his own apartment, and Here to Help will assist with move in costs as well as provide furniture and home furnishing­s.

“I am truly grateful for all the assistance Here to Help has given me during my transition to becoming a productive citizen again. I do not know what I would have done without (their) assistance from the beginning,” said Stinson.

All of Here to Help programs are supported by individual donors as well as private foundation­s and charitable family foundation­s. Every dollar donated goes directly to individual­s facing an emergency situation and no donations go toward administra­tive or other expenses.

“We just purchased the final used car from a $100,000 grant award from a Michigan family’s legacy fund,” said Schwartz. “Thanks to their generous support, we were able to reach our milestone achievemen­t while helping someone in such a meaningful and personal way.”
